About the award
Alexander Peeler was a graduate of NSCC with diplomas in both Screen Arts and Marketing. He was a filmmaker and disability advocate from Bridgewater, Nova Scotia. Alex lived with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y, a life-threatening condition that gradually weakens muscles. He founded Squeaky Wheel Productions in 2016, to combine his passion for filmmaking and advocacy in order to fight for the rights of people with disabilities. Alex aspired to overcome adversity and improve ways to fulfil disability-related issues such as accessibility and inclusion. His dream was to strive to make the world a better place now and in the future. Sadly Alex passed away on July 6, 2020 at the age of 27. His legacy lives on through the films and videos he created.
